Cetak Struktur API Spooler

Bagian ini berisi daftar abjad struktur yang digunakan oleh Print Spooler API.

Di bagian ini

Struktur Deskripsi
ADDJOB_INFO_1
Struktur ADDJOB_INFO_1 mengidentifikasi pekerjaan cetak serta direktori dan file tempat aplikasi dapat menyimpan pekerjaan tersebut.
CORE_PRINTER_DRIVER
Mewakili pengandar pencetak di mana pengandar pencetak lain bergantung.
DATATYPES_INFO_1
Struktur DATATYPES_INFO_1 berisi informasi tentang jenis data yang digunakan untuk merekam pekerjaan cetak.
DOC_INFO_1
Struktur DOC_INFO_1 menjelaskan dokumen yang akan dicetak.
DOC_INFO_2
Struktur DOC_INFO_2 menjelaskan dokumen yang akan dicetak.
DOC_INFO_3
Struktur DOC_INFO_3 menjelaskan dokumen yang akan dicetak.
DRIVER_INFO_1
Struktur DRIVER_INFO_1 mengidentifikasi pengandar pencetak.
DRIVER_INFO_2
Struktur DRIVER_INFO_2 mengidentifikasi driver printer, nomor versi driver, lingkungan tempat driver ditulis, nama file tempat driver disimpan, dan sebagainya.
DRIVER_INFO_3
Struktur DRIVER_INFO_3 berisi informasi pengandar pencetak.
DRIVER_INFO_4
Struktur DRIVER_INFO_4 berisi informasi pengandar pencetak.
DRIVER_INFO_5
Struktur DRIVER_INFO_5 berisi informasi pengandar pencetak.
DRIVER_INFO_6
Struktur DRIVER_INFO_6 berisi informasi pengandar pencetak.
DRIVER_INFO_8
Berisi informasi pengandar pencetak.
FORM_INFO_1
Struktur FORM_INFO_1 berisi informasi tentang formulir cetak. Informasi tersebut mencakup asal formulir cetak, namanya, dimensinya, dan dimensi area yang dapat dicetak.
FORM_INFO_2
Berisi informasi tentang formulir cetak yang dapat dilokalkan.
JOB_INFO_1
Struktur JOB_INFO_1 menentukan informasi pekerjaan cetak seperti nilai pengidentifikasi pekerjaan, nama printer tempat pekerjaan ditampung, nama mesin yang membuat pekerjaan cetak, nama pengguna yang memiliki pekerjaan cetak, dan sebagainya.
JOB_INFO_2
Struktur JOB_INFO_2 menjelaskan serangkaian nilai lengkap yang terkait dengan pekerjaan.
JOB_INFO_3
Struktur JOB_INFO_3 digunakan untuk menautkan satu set pekerjaan cetak.
JOB_INFO_4
Menjelaskan serangkaian nilai lengkap yang terkait dengan pekerjaan dan mendukung file spool besar dengan ukuran yang dinyatakan dengan 64 bit.
MONITOR_INFO_1
Struktur MONITOR_INFO_1 mengidentifikasi monitor yang diinstal.
MONITOR_INFO_2
Struktur MONITOR_INFO_2 mengidentifikasi monitor.
PORT_INFO_1
Struktur PORT_INFO_1 mengidentifikasi port printer yang didukung.
PORT_INFO_2
Struktur PORT_INFO_2 mengidentifikasi port printer yang didukung.
PORT_INFO_3
Struktur PORT_INFO_3 menentukan nilai status port printer.
PRINT_EXECUTION_DATA
Berisi konteks eksekusi driver printer yang memanggil GetPrintExecutionData.
PRINTER_CONNECTION_INFO_1
Mewakili informasi tentang koneksi ke printer.
PRINTER_DEFAULTS
Struktur PRINTER_DEFAULTS menentukan jenis data default, lingkungan, data inisialisasi, dan hak akses untuk printer.
PRINTER_ENUM_VALUES
Struktur PRINTER_ENUM_VALUES menentukan nama nilai, jenis, dan data untuk nilai konfigurasi printer yang dikembalikan oleh fungsi EnumPrinterDataEx .
PRINTER_INFO_1
Struktur PRINTER_INFO_1 menentukan informasi printer umum.
PRINTER_INFO_2
Struktur PRINTER_INFO_2 menentukan informasi printer terperinci.
PRINTER_INFO_3
Struktur PRINTER_INFO_3 menentukan informasi keamanan printer.
PRINTER_INFO_4
Struktur PRINTER_INFO_4 menentukan informasi printer umum.
Struktur dapat digunakan untuk mengambil informasi printer minimal pada panggilan ke EnumPrinters. Panggilan seperti itu adalah cara yang cepat dan mudah untuk mengambil nama dan atribut semua printer yang diinstal secara lokal pada sistem dan semua koneksi printer jarak jauh yang telah dibuat pengguna.
PRINTER_INFO_5
Struktur PRINTER_INFO_5 menentukan informasi printer terperinci.
PRINTER_INFO_6
PRINTER_INFO_6 menentukan nilai status printer.
PRINTER_INFO_7
Struktur PRINTER_INFO_7 menentukan informasi printer layanan direktori. Gunakan struktur ini dengan fungsi SetPrinter untuk menerbitkan data printer di layanan direktori (DS), atau untuk memperbarui atau menghapus data printer yang diterbitkan dari DS. Gunakan struktur ini dengan fungsi GetPrinter untuk menentukan apakah printer diterbitkan di DS.
PRINTER_INFO_8
Struktur PRINTER_INFO_8 menentukan pengaturan printer default global.
PRINTER_INFO_9
Struktur PRINTER_INFO_9 menentukan pengaturan printer default per pengguna.
PRINTER_NOTIFY_INFO
Struktur PRINTER_NOTIFY_INFO berisi informasi printer yang dikembalikan oleh fungsi FindNextPrinterChangeNotification . Fungsi mengembalikan informasi ini setelah operasi tunggu pada objek pemberitahuan perubahan printer telah terpenuhi.
PRINTER_NOTIFY_INFO_DATA
Struktur PRINTER_NOTIFY_INFO_DATA mengidentifikasi bidang informasi pekerjaan atau printer dan menyediakan data saat ini untuk bidang tersebut.
PRINTER_NOTIFY_OPTIONS
Struktur PRINTER_NOTIFY_OPTIONS menentukan opsi untuk objek pemberitahuan perubahan yang memantau printer atau server cetak.
PRINTER_NOTIFY_OPTIONS_TYPE
Struktur PRINTER_NOTIFY_OPTIONS_TYPE menentukan kumpulan bidang informasi printer atau pekerjaan yang akan dipantau oleh objek pemberitahuan perubahan printer.
Panggilan ke fungsi FindFirstPrinterChangeNotification menentukan struktur PRINTER_NOTIFY_OPTIONS , yang berisi array struktur PRINTER_NOTIFY_OPTIONS_TYPE .
PRINTER_OPTIONS
Mewakili opsi printer.
PRINTPROCESSOR_CAPS_1
Struktur PRINTPROCESSOR_CAPS_1 adalah format untuk informasi kemampuan printer yang dikembalikan oleh fungsi GetPrinterData dalam buffer yang ditentukan oleh variabel pData .
PRINTPROCESSOR_CAPS_2
Mewakili informasi kapabilitas printer.
PRINTPROCESSOR_INFO_1
Struktur PRINTPROCESSOR_INFO_1 menentukan nama prosesor cetak yang diinstal.
PROVIDOR_INFO_1
Struktur PROVIDOR_INFO_1 mengidentifikasi penyedia cetak.
PROVIDOR_INFO_2
Struktur PROVIDOR_INFO_2 menambahkan penyedia cetak ke daftar pesanan penyedia cetak.